On my WinXP laptop, I use Windows Movie Maker to create videos for YouTube. Recently however, whenever I try to add titles or credits on a video clip, its unable to show a preview as the files required to make the preview somehow had their permissions changed. The error I got was "A Required Component, Sample1.jpg, was not found." When I tried to access the "Shared" folder in C:/Program Files/Movie Maker, I received an "Access is denied" message.

So I use a Linux LiveCD (Knoppix) with NTFS read write support to attempt to view the folder that way, and I was able to access the folder and read the files. I then tried to create a new "Shared" folder by renaming the old one, and transferring the contents of the old "Shared" folder into the new one. I rebooted, and Im now able to go into the Shared folder, but the files themselves (Sample1.jpg, Sample2.jpg, so on) are unreadable.

Is there any way to make the files readable, and to change the permissions of the files? I have no idea how they got changed in the first place.
